:root{color-scheme:light;--bg:#f6f8fc;--action:#d83d00;--glow:#ffd000;--surface:#ffffff;--surface-alt:#f0f4fa;--text:#1e293b;--muted:#5b6b84;--border:#d7e1f0;--primary:#1d4ed8;--primary-strong:#1e40af;--accent:#0f766e;--shadow:0 20px 45px -30px rgba(14, 32, 74, 0.35)}*{box-sizing:border-box}html,body{margin:0;padding:0;font-family:inter,segoe ui,Roboto,Helvetica,Arial,sans-serif;background:linear-gradient(180deg,#DDDDDD 0%,var(--bg) 100%);color:var(--text)}a{color:inherit}.landing{max-width:1080px;margin:0 auto;padding:32px 20px 48px}.hero{background:radial-gradient(circle at 15% 15%,#e9f1ff 0%,#f7faff 36%,#ffffff 100%);border:1px solid var(--border);border-radius:20px;box-shadow:var(--shadow);padding:34px 28px;display:grid;grid-template-columns:1.45fr 1fr;gap:20px;align-items:center}.hero h1{margin:0;font-size:clamp(2rem,4vw,3rem);letter-spacing:-.02em}.hero p{margin:12px 0 0;color:var(--muted);line-height:1.5;max-width:62ch}.hero-brand{display:flex;gap:12px;align-items:center}.hero-brand img{width:125px;height:125px;object-fit:contain}.hero-badges{justify-self:end;text-align:center}.hero-badges img{max-width:100%;width:220px;height:auto}.hero-badges p{margin:10px 0 0;font-size:.9rem;color:var(--muted)}.letters-logo{margin-top:8px;margin-bottom:12px;padding:5px;border-radius:8px;background:#f3f7ff;text-align:center;user-select:none}.letters-logo h1{margin:0;padding:0;font-size:38px;color:var(--dark)}.letters-logo .logo{background:var(--action);color:#fff;border:3px outset var(--glow);padding:4px;border-radius:6px;font-weight:700;display:inline-block;font-size:35px;text-align:center}.plans{display:grid;grid-template-columns:repeat(2,minmax(280px,1fr));gap:18px;margin-top:24px}.plan-card{background:var(--surface);border:1px solid var(--border);border-radius:16px;padding:24px 22px;box-shadow:0 14px 40px -34px rgba(10,34,84,.75)}.plan-card.premium{background:linear-gradient(180deg,#f6fbff 0%,#ffffff 100%)}.plan-card h2{margin:0;font-size:1.3rem}.tagline{margin:8px 0 0;font-size:.96rem;color:var(--muted)}.feature-list{margin:14px 0 20px;padding-left:18px;display:grid;gap:8px;color:#21304a}.cta-row{display:flex;flex-wrap:wrap;align-items:center;gap:12px}.btn{display:inline-flex;align-items:center;justify-content:center;font-weight:600;text-decoration:none;border-radius:10px;border:1px solid transparent;min-height:44px;padding:10px 16px}.btn-primary{background:var(--primary);color:#fff}.btn-primary:hover,.btn-primary:focus-visible{background:var(--primary-strong)}.btn-secondary{background:var(--surface-alt);border-color:var(--border);color:var(--accent)}.btn-secondary:hover,.btn-secondary:focus-visible{background:#e8eef9}.coming-soon{margin:0;color:var(--muted);font-size:.95rem}.footer-links{margin-top:22px;display:flex;flex-wrap:wrap;gap:16px;align-items:center;justify-content:space-between;color:var(--muted);font-size:.95rem}.meta-links{display:flex;gap:14px;flex-wrap:wrap}.meta-links a{text-decoration:none;color:var(--muted)}.meta-links a:hover,.meta-links a:focus-visible{color:var(--primary)}.play-online{text-decoration:none;color:#6a768d;font-size:.87rem}.play-online:hover,.play-online:focus-visible{color:var(--primary)}@media(max-width:840px){.hero{grid-template-columns:1fr}.hero-badges{justify-self:start;text-align:left}.plans{grid-template-columns:1fr}.footer-links{align-items:flex-start;flex-direction:column;gap:10px}}